package com.TrX;
public class Day_45_DoublyLinkedList {
DNode Head;
DNode Tail;
int size;
//Creating a Doubly Linked List
public DNode CreateDoublyLL(int nodeValue){
DNode node = new DNode();
node.value = nodeValue;
node.next=null;
node.prev=null;
Head = node;
Tail = node;
size =1;
return Head;
}
//Insertion in Doubly Linked List
public void Insertion(int nodeValue,int location){
DNode node = new DNode();
node.value=nodeValue;
if(Head == null){
CreateDoublyLL(nodeValue);
return;
}
else if(location == 0){
node.prev=null;
node.next=Head;
Head = node;
}
else if (location>=size){
node.next = null;
Tail.next=node;
node.prev=Tail;
Tail = node;
}
else{
DNode tempNode = Head;
for(int i=0;i<location-1;i++){
tempNode=tempNode.next;
}
node.prev = tempNode;
node.next = tempNode.next;
tempNode.next = node;
node.next.prev = node;
}
size++;
}
//Traverse in Doubly Linked List
public void Traverse(){
if(Head == null){
System.out.println("Linked List not found!!");
}
DNode tempNode = Head;
for(int i=0;i<size;i++){
System.out.print(tempNode.value);
if(i<size-1){
System.out.print("<->");
}
tempNode = tempNode.next;
}
System.out.println("\n");
}
//Reverse Traversal in Doubly Linked List
public void ReverseTraverse(){
if(Head == null){
System.out.println("Linked List not found!!");
}
DNode tempNode = Tail;
for(int i=0;i<size;i++){
System.out.print(tempNode.value);
if(i<size-1){
System.out.print("<->");
}
tempNode = tempNode.prev;
}
System.out.println("\n");
}
public static class DoublyLLTest {
public static void main(String[] args) {
Day_45_DoublyLinkedList DLL1 = new Day_45_DoublyLinkedList();
DLL1.CreateDoublyLL(10);
DLL1.Insertion(20,1);
DLL1.Insertion(30,2);
DLL1.Insertion(40,3);
DLL1.Insertion(50,4);
DLL1.Traverse();
DLL1.ReverseTraverse();
}
}
}
